Welder
Welder needed to weld components in multiple positions using MIG, TIG, spot welding, and robotic welding equipment.
Job Requirements
- 3+ years of welding experience
- MIG and TIG welding experience
- Spot welding experience
- Robotic welding setup or programming experience
- Ability to read and interpret prints
- Ability to read job cards
- Basic shop math skills
- Ability to perform metric and inch conversions
- Ability to use calipers, protractors, and scales
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s.
- Ability to stand for extended periods
- High school diploma or equivalent preferred
Preferred Skills
- Experience welding in multiple positions
- Experience adjusting gas, heat, and filler metal for proper weld penetration
- Experience selecting electrodes, fixtures, and spot welder settings
- Experience submitting first articles for inspection
- Experience verifying robotic weld positions and sequences
Job Responsibilities
- Perform MIG and TIG welding in multiple positions
- Adjust gas, heat, and filler metal to achieve proper penetration
- Operate spot welding equipment
- Select electrodes, fixtures, and relevant welding settings
- Program and set up robotic welding equipment
- Step through robotic welding sequences
- Verify weld positions and robotic program accuracy
- Submit first articles to inspection
- Read and interpret job cards and prints
